Register InterestThe Thai hybrid Euphorbia milii collector market is among the most sophisticated in botanical cultivation. Thai breeders have produced specimens with bloom size, color gradation, and petal complexity that bear no resemblance to the common nursery plant.
Selected Thai hybrid specimens with documented bloom diameter, color stability, and branching character. These are collector plants — not landscape specimens.
